Tasting Notes:

Crimson red with purple core. Wonderful array of dark black fruits with licorice, dark chocolate and mocha all evident. Black fruits with dark chocolate, mocha and dense oak flavour. The fruit and oak melt away into a fine core of tannin and the medium bodied palate carries the alcohol with ease.

Technical:

The Shiraz grapes were individually picked out in the vineyard for their exceptional quality and picked separately to the rest of the vineyard. The grapes are then picked and delivered to the winery and gently worked through the de-stemmer before being transferred to an open fermenter.  The juice is pumped over twice a day for seven days to extract, homogenize and regulate temperature before draining and being basket pressed. The skins are then gently pressed for approximately 20 hours. After the wine has completed its malolactic ferment, it is matured in a small portion of new and the balance in seasoned French and American oak barrels prior to bottling.

A wine which will benefit from 3-4 years further in bottle and we suggest decanting if drinking whilst it is still youthful. A great life span ahead and should drink well over the next 8-10 years.
